Notice to Consultants
Design and Construction of Ephrata Area HQ Building

The Washington State Department of Transportation (WSDOT) solicits interest from consultants who wish to be evaluated and considered to provide architectural and engineering services for the design and construction of the Ephrata Area HQ Building for WSDOT’s Facilities division. The approximate dollar value for this agreement is $500,000. The agreement will be for approximately four (4) years in duration.

Dates of publication in the Seattle Daily Journal of Commerce: Thursday, April 13, 2006 and Thursday, April 20, 2006.

Submittal Due Date: Thursday, May 18, 2006.
